Efficiency and Performance Contrast



When contrasting air resource and ground source heatpump for efficiency and performance, it's important to think about exactly how each system runs in numerous problems. Air resource heatpump extract warmth from the outside air, making them much more vulnerable to changes in temperature level. This suggests they may be less efficient in incredibly cool environments.

On the other hand, ground resource heatpump use secure below ground temperatures for heat exchange, supplying more constant efficiency regardless of exterior weather conditions. Ground source heatpump are normally a lot more energy-efficient in the long run due to the stable heat resource underground. Cost Analysis: Installment and Maintenance



For a detailed contrast in between air resource and ground resource heat pumps, it's critical to examine the costs connected with their setup and upkeep. Air resource heatpump generally have lower in advance setup expenses contrasted to ground source heatpump. The setup of air source heatpump entails less facility excavation and exploration, making it a much more affordable choice for many house owners.



Nonetheless, ground resource heatpump are known for their greater performance, which can result in reduced long-term power costs, potentially countering the initial installation expenditures gradually.

When it pertains to maintenance expenses, air resource heatpump are generally simpler and less costly to maintain contrasted to ground resource heat pumps. Ground source heat pumps require routine look at the underground loophole system, which can sustain additional maintenance expenses.

On the other hand, air resource heat pumps generally call for simple filter changes and periodic specialist assessments, keeping maintenance prices relatively reduced.

Environmental Influence Evaluation



Examining the ecological impact of air source and ground resource heatpump is vital in comprehending their sustainability.

Air resource heat pumps need electrical power to run, which can lead to enhanced carbon discharges if the power comes from fossil fuels. On the other hand, ground source heat pumps use the steady temperature of the ground to warmth and cool your home, causing reduced energy consumption and reduced greenhouse gas discharges.

The installation of both types of heat pumps entails some degree of ecological influence, such as using cooling agents in air resource heat pumps or the excavation needed for ground loops in ground resource heat pumps. Nevertheless, ground source heatpump have a longer lifespan and higher efficiency, making them a much more environmentally friendly choice over time.
